Transponder keys

Transponder keys are a common feature in a lot of modern cars. Car thieves are always on the lookout for new ways to take the vehicle. This type of key can make it difficult for thieves to wire the vehicle. However, this doesn't mean that the vehicle is impervious to theft, as thieves can still make use of their tools to complete the task. Transponder keys are a viable option for those concerned about theft of cars.

The main difference between regular keys and remote car keys is that the former utilize keys that are mechanical, while the latter contains a microchip. This microchip is an electronic device that relays information about the key to the computer of the car. The microchip is also designed to prevent the car from starting when the wrong key is used. Contrary to traditional keys one, a transponder key can't be duplicated with a standard key cutter, however, it is possible to copy using special equipment.

You can order an extra transponder key from your dealer or auto locksmith. The price varies but is usually in the $220 to $475 range. It is possible to pay an additional fee for reprogramming the key to be compatible with your specific vehicle. The most expensive keys include those that combine the keys and remotes into one unit, for example the Fobik Key found in Chrysler cars, or the proximity key used by Mercedes and Infiniti.

Certain keys are marked "do not duplicate," which means that it is not legal to copy without the permission of the original owner. This is typically performed for security reasons, and serves as a deterrent to theft and unauthorized entry. A majority of chain hardware stores do not cut these types of keys because they don't want to take on being held accountable in the event that keys copied by them fall into the wrong hands. However, this doesn't mean that they cannot be cut; however, it might require more of a locksmith's time and expertise.
